$4.99 Aldi wine wins double gold at wine competition
The Melbourne International Wine Competition was run and won for 2021 in late October with over 1000 submissions among 50 categories and two Aldi wines received the highest prize, a double gold rating.
The Bordeaux Les Maurins Sauvignon Blanc 2020, at $6.99 received Double Gold while the South Point Estate Sparkling Chardonnay Pinot Noir NV, priced at $4.99 also received Double Gold.
How many Double Gold ratings do they hand out?
For the Sparking Wines category in which the South Point Estate wine resides, just two!
